Schneider Electric BMX-DDO-1602 Discrete Output Module: Application-Focused Overview

The Schneider Electric BMX-DDO-1602 discrete output module is a critical component for engineers and technicians seeking reliable control solutions in industrial automation systems. As part of the Modicon X80 series, this module is designed to effectively manage digital signals, making it an ideal choice for applications that require precise and efficient output control.

Practical Applications in Industrial Automation

The BMX-DDO-1602 is engineered with 16 discrete output channels, each compliant with the EN/IEC 61131-2 standard. This compliance ensures seamless integration with a variety of industrial control systems, enabling users to manage digital devices and actuators with confidence. The solid-state design of the outputs enhances reliability and reduces maintenance needs, making it particularly suitable for environments where mechanical wear can lead to operational failures.

In practical terms, this module excels in applications such as assembly line automation, process control, and machinery operation, where it can effectively control solenoids, relays, and other digital devices. The ability to handle output currents of up to 0.5 amps per channel allows for the direct control of a wide range of actuators, thereby streamlining operations and improving overall system efficiency.

Performance Characteristics and Operational Benefits

The BMX-DDO-1602 module offers several performance advantages that address common engineering challenges. With a leakage current of less than or equal to 0.5 mA in the off state, the module minimizes the risk of unintended signals, which is crucial for maintaining the integrity of control systems. Its shock resistance of up to 30 g ensures durability in the face of physical impacts and vibrations typical in industrial settings, thereby extending the module's operational lifespan.

The module's energy efficiency is further highlighted by its low power dissipation of less than or equal to 4 watts, contributing to reduced operational costs. Additionally, the high isolation resistance of greater than 10 MΩ at 500 V DC provides reliable protection against electrical faults, ensuring that connected devices operate safely and effectively.

Enhanced Monitoring and Diagnostics

The BMX-DDO-1602 is equipped with multiple status LEDs that facilitate real-time monitoring and diagnostics. Users can quickly assess module performance through indicators for operational status, error detection, and channel diagnostics. This feature is particularly beneficial in fast-paced industrial environments, where rapid troubleshooting can significantly reduce downtime and enhance productivity.
